knee266-San,
This board is designed for DAC/Audio-Players which has LVDS-I2S Output. This format specification is just De-fact standard and it's different from Authorized HDMI(Such as Official Video products). If you want to connect with your DVD player, you need to buy a HDMI Splitter which have S/PDIF output and S/PDIF receiver for I2S output.

There are a few on aliexpress that will convert HDMI (normal) to I2S. Most are only 2 channel extractors and they require you to have your HDMI signals as LPCM in order for it to work. I was looking at a multichannel HDMI to I2S to send it to my computer for processing and bass management of my 5.2 channel setup.
Hi,
I am very interested in a HDMI-to-I2S Solution for Multichannel, top.
Thatswhy I looked for candidate Chips: my result: Chips from Lattice-Semi. E.g. The SIL9233A .
It offers 4 I2S lanes for max. 8 channels After the included DRM-Decoding. It is also widely available!
Altough it will exceed my skills, I think a DIY Integration should by feasable.
What are your thoughts in this?

I am very interested in this topic. Regarding audio only devices Lattice produces this one: SiI9437. It is compatible with eARC.
It would be great to have the full amount of channel in lossless quality. The component is cheap and seams to me easy to use, the fact is that the datasheed is under NDA and it is not available for download.
I did not find more information than the one provided by Lattice HDMI 2.1 eARC Transmitter/Receiver - Lattice Semiconductor.
